Monday, March 23, 2015. JUAN CAAL Reporting: Florencio Mes, the last of the Three Kings of authentic cultural Belizean music was given a citation on Sunday, March 22 during the annual Maya Day celebration.
With hundreds of people from all over Belize in attendance, the Tumulkin Center of Learning in Blue Creek village, Toledo, publicly recognized the contributions of Mr. Mes to his culture, particularly in the area of harp making and the playing of harp music.
The soft-spoken Florencio Mes was presented with a plaque and a copy of his biography, read by media personality Patrick E. Jones was presented on stage by representatives of the Institute of Creative Arts.
In an interview after receiving the citation, Mr. Mes said that “culture is the backbone of our society and we are responsible for preserving it with respect and dignity.”
He publicly thanked everyone who was instrumental in making Sunday’s public recognition possible and promised that as long as he can breathe there will be harp music.
